b2科目四模拟试题多少题驾考考爆了怎么补救
b2科目四模拟试题多少题 驾考考爆了怎么补救

printf()函数 【转】Linux下gcc编译生成动态链接库*.so文件并调用它(6)

电脑杂谈  发布时间:2018-12-25 21:04:53  来源:网络整理

而应该使用:

rm oldlib.so 然后 cp newlib.so oldlib.so

或者

你们懂的,一般国产“职业剧”都是减弱,加强言情,然后戏外再炒炒cp什么的……。

结果看到有大牛说可以先利用adb push命令将sqlite3文件导入手机sdcard中,然后再用linux下命令cp复制系统文件夹,命令如下:。

我相信大家肯定都看过我们相爱吧这个节目,这个节目一般都是请明星然后现场组成一队cp来进行录制,但是这一季的规则变了,他们请来了一个真正的明星情侣,分别是郑恺和程晓玥,在节目中,里面有个栏目是程晓玥用变声器问自己的男友郑凯自己的素颜好不好看的这一个环节让程晓玥听的脸已经泛红了,一个问题接着一个问题让人目不暇接。

uboot>loadb 21000000 (下完之后会显示boot.bin的大小,然后在后面用命令cp.b烧写时将其后4位变成f,假如文件大小为5e33a,则在烧写时将其变为5ffff) 将文件发送到系统的sdram中。

为什么不能用cp newlib.so oldlib.so ?

在替换so文件时,如果在不停程序的情况下,直接用 cp new.so old.so的方式替换程序使用的动态库文件会导致正在运行中的程序崩溃。

解决方法:

解决的办法是采用'rm+cp' 或'mv+cp' 来替代直接'cp' 的操作方法。

使用方法:直接运行本exe程序(aero-w8.1-10-1.4.5.exe)即可。

系统资源泄露(resource leak).主要指程序使用系统分配的资源比如 bitmap,handle ,socket等没有使用相应的函数释放掉,导致系统资源的浪费,严重可导致系统效能降低,系统运行不稳定。

如果你过去习惯于通过加载某个进程来存取其资源,如 explorer.exe 的或图标,0x400000 加载地址通常已经被你的程序使用,loader 会自动进行重定位。

英特尔表示,这些问题包括允许黑客加载和运行未经授权的程序,破坏系统或者冒充系统安全检查。

5、替换方法比较简单,直接把字体文件拖到手机助手中打开的字体列表的窗口中,期间出现重名提示,点击"替换"。

5、使用cmake命令直接生成makefile文件。

如图所示,窗口的中间部分即配置列表,这里和使用cmake命令直接生成makefile文件一致的,只是通过图形界面的方式来进行配置,更加直观方便。

3、到https://github.com/ridter/cve-2017-11882/下载漏洞利用程序,执行如下命令生成恶意doc文件,这里由于命令长度不能超过43 bytes,因此使用mshta命令去调用远程的hta文件来执行更复杂的操作,如下图:。

很多同学在工作中遇到过这样一个问题,在替换 so 文件时,如果在不停程序的情况下,直接用cp new.soold.so的方式替换程序使用的动态库文件会导致正在运行中的程序崩溃,退出。

这与 cp 命令的实现有关,cp 并不改变目标文件的 inode,cp的目标文件会继承被覆盖文件的属性而非源文件。实际上它是这样实现的:

strace cp libnew.so libold.so 2>&1 |grepopen.*lib.*.so

open('libnew.so', O_RDONLY|O_LARGEFILE) = 3

open('libold.so', O_WRONLY|O_TRUNC|O_LARGEFILE) = 4

在 cp 使用'O_WRONLY|O_TRUNC' 打开目标文件时,原 so 文件的镜像被意外的破坏了。这样动态链接器 ld.so不能访问到 so 文件中的函数入口。从而导致 Segmentation fault,程序崩溃。ld.so 加载 so文件及'再定位'的机制比较复杂。


本文来自电脑杂谈,转载请注明本文网址:
http://www.pc-fly.com/a/ruanjian/article-90979-6.html

相关阅读
    发表评论  请自觉遵守互联网相关的政策法规,严禁发布、暴力、反动的言论

    • 曹叡
      曹叡

      说的好听为了实业为实业你为什么存款利息和贷款利息降低的额度一样真为了实业贷款利息应该多降

    热点图片
    拼命载入中...